Marist Brother's major events

  • Marist Brother's beginning

    Saint Marcellin Champagnat founded it with two young men, Jean-Marie Granjon and Jean-Baptiste Audras
  • First Marist Brother in Australia

    Brother Michel Colombon becomes the first Marist Brother to set foot on Australian soil.
  • Establishing the first Marist Brother school in Australia

    The Marist Brothers establish their first Australian school at St. Patrick's, Church Hill, in Sydney.
  • Establishment of Marist Brothers' School in Kilmore, Victoria

    The Marist Brothers are invited to Kilmore to start a primary school for local boys, marking their expansion into Victoria.
  • Opening of Marist Brothers College Rosalie in Queensland

    The Marist Brothers establish their 28th Australian institution, Marist Brothers College Rosalie, in Brisbane, expanding their educational reach in Queensland.
  • Division of the Australian Province

    The Province of Australia is divided into two separate provinces to better manage the growing number of Marist institutions and Brothers.
  • Formation of Marist Schools Australia

    Marist Schools Australia is established to provide a unified national body for Marist educational institutions across the country.
  • Reconstitution of the Australian Province

    The two Australian provinces are reconstituted into a single province to streamline administration and enhance collaboration among Marist communities.
  • Establishment of the Association of St Marcellin Champagnat

    The Association of St Marcellin Champagnat is formed to involve laypeople more deeply in the Marist mission and charism.
  • 150th Anniversary of Marist Education in Australia

    Celebrations are held to mark 150 years since the opening of the first Marist Brothers' school in Australia, highlighting the enduring legacy of Marist education.
